relation: https://real.mtak.hu/221116/ title: Graph clustering via generalized colorings creator: London, András creator: Martin, Ryan Robert creator: Pluhár, András subject: QA Mathematics / matematika description: We propose a new approach for defining and searching clusters in graphs that represent real technological or transaction networks. In contrast to the standard way of finding dense parts of a graph, we concentrate on the structure of edges between the clusters, as it is motivated by some earlier observations, e.g. in the structure of networks in ecology and economics and by applications of discrete tomography. Mathematically special colorings and chromatic numbers of graphs are studied. date: 2022 type: Article type: PeerReviewed format: text language: en identifier: https://real.mtak.hu/221116/1/2103.08005v1.pdf identifier: London, András and Martin, Ryan Robert and Pluhár, András (2022) Graph clustering via generalized colorings.
